Adelaide brothers Daniel and Dominic Smith started Andorwith in 2009. At the time, they were designing a small run of t-shirts from the family shack in Goolwa Beach, south of Adelaide and then selling to family and friends from the boot of their car.

Over 14 years on, this local, family business designs and produces a complete range of ethical and sustainable coastal leisure and lifestyle wear at their two retail stores in Clarence Gardens and Glenelg South.

Daniel (left) and Dominic Smith in the Glenelg South shop in March 2023.

As siblings in a family of 8, family has always been an important part of the business for Dan and Dom. Although Dom is focusing on other things, in 2020, Dan gave up his day job as a School Teacher and part time Architect to continue to grow the brand.

Andorwith operates two retail stores. One - a converted garage - On Winston Ave, Clarence Gardens and the other - a swanky modern shop front- on Partridge St Glenelg South. They distribute their unique and iconic designs worldwide through their online store.
